标题:文档安全小程序方案
一、行业分析
随着数字化时代的到来,大量的文档通过电子方式存储和传输,文档安全问题日益突出。各行各业如企业、政府机构、金融机构等都需要确保敏感信息的安全性和保密性。当前市场上已有一些文档管理系统,但仍存在一些安全隐患,因此有必要开发一个文档安全小程序来解决这些问题。
二、需求设计
1. 基本需求:
a. 用户登录和注册:提供安全的账号验证和身份认证机制。
b. 文档上传和下载:支持用户将文档上传至云端存储,并能够按需下载使用。
c. 权限管理:实现不同用户角色的权限管理,确保文档的访问控制。
2. 附加需求:
a. 文档加密:提供文档内容加密功能,确保文档在传输和存储过程中不被窃取或篡改。
b. 审核审批:支持文档的审核和审批流程,防止非法修改和泄露。
c. 版本控制:记录文档的修改历史,允许用户回溯之前的版本。
d. 通知提醒:及时通知用户文档的变更情况和重要通知。
三、产品流程
1. 用户注册登录:用户通过手机号或邮箱注册账号,并完成安全验证后登录系统。
2. 文档上传:用户选择要上传的文档,并指定相关权限设置和加密方式。
3. 文档下载:用户可以按需下载已上传的文档到本地设备进行使用。
4. 权限管理:管理员可以创建不同角色的用户,并为其分配相应的文档访问权限。
5. 审核审批:审批人员对待审核的文档进行审核,确保文档的合法性和完整性。
6. 版本控制:用户可以查看和恢复之前的文档版本,方便回溯修改历史。
7. 通知提醒:系统会根据用户设置发送文档变更通知和重要通知。
四、产品功能
1. 用户管理:实现注册、登录、账号安全管理等功能。
2. 文档上传与下载:支持文档以文件形式进行上传和下载。
3. 权限管理:根据用户角色设置文档的访问权限。
4. 文档加密:对文档内容进行加密保护,确保传输和存储过程的安全性。
5. 审核审批:对文档的修改和发布进行审核审批。
6. 版本控制:记录文档的修改历史,便于用户回溯和恢复。
7. 通知提醒:发送文档变更通知和重要通知给相关用户。
五、产品特色
1. 高安全性:采用先进的加密算法,确保文档在传输和存储中的安全性。
2. 灵活的权限管理:支持多角色、多层级的权限管理功能,满足不同部门和用户的需求。
3. 审核审批流程:实现文档审核审批流程,确保文档的合法性和完整性。
4. 版本控制和回溯:记录文档的修改历史,并支持用户回溯之前的版本。
5. 用户友好界面:设计简洁直观的用户界面,提供良好的用户体验。
以上是《文档安全小程序方案》的初步设计,通过该小程序,用户可以方便地上传、下载、管理和分享文档,并确保文档的安全性和保密性。希望该方案能够满足你的需求。
相关标签: